As a DevOps Engineer at payabl., you will play a key role in building and scaling our infrastructure while collaborating across multiple product teams. Your primary focus will be supporting the Data engineering team, ensuring robust, automated, and secure delivery of data-driven solutions. At the same time, you'll work closely with Banking, Payments, and payabl.one teams to enable faster, more reliable releases and provide the foundations for innovation across our global payments platform. This role is highly cross-functional, giving you the opportunity to influence how teams build, deploy, and operate products at scale.
Location: Portugal, Poland fully remote. Cyprus Hybrid in Limassol Office.
What you will do:
- Building and maintaining our Kubernetes clusters, (not just creating tools and also deploying apps with Helm), but the emphasis is on being able to do this in a code-first way: infrastructure as code
- Work closely with other teams to identify pain points and problems around the platform
- Develop new tools and frameworks to improve data platforms
- Manage CI/CD. Design, develop, and implement CI/CD pipelines using tools like Jenkins, GitHub Actions, GitLab
- Automate infrastructure provisioning and configuration management using tools like Ansible, Terraform, or AWS CloudFormation
- Monitor and troubleshoot infrastructure issues using tools like Prometheus, Grafana
- Implement security best practices and ensure compliance with internal and external regulations
- Participate in code reviews and help teammates with constructive feedback
- At least 5 years of experience with containerization technology (Kubernetes, Docker) and cloud platforms
- Proficiency in provisioning infrastructure and managing configurations with tools such as Ansible, Terraform, or AWS CloudFormation
- Strong knowledge of Data lake services on AWS (Glue, Athena)
- Linux experience: troubleshooting, Bash/Python/Perl scripting, familiarity with multiple distributions (Debian, Ubuntu, RHEL)
- Experience developing automation for CI/CD pipelines, especially Jenkins
- Good to have Kafka knowledge
- Desire to learn and participate in coaching junior members of the team
- Excellent communication and presentation skills
- Outstanding attention to details
- Strong written and verbal communication skills in English
- A customer-centric, empathetic mindset with excellent listening skills
- An ability to focus on what counts, creating simple solutions to deliver fast results

Hiring Process:
- Step 1: Initial Interview - A 30-40 minute online interview with a Talent Acquisition Partner where we explore your experience, career goals, motivations, and overall fit for the role. This is your chance to walk us through your background and highlight your key achievements.
- Step 2: Leadership Interview - A 30-minute online discussion with our CTO and CPO to align on the scope of the role, your background, and behavioral skills. We'll focus on how your experience matches the responsibilities and expectations for the position.
- Step 3: Take-Home Assessment - You'll receive a technical scenario or task to complete within 5-7 days. The purpose is to evaluate your critical thinking, problem-solving, scalability, and technical skills. Our team lead and field technical experts will review this, and it typically takes a few hours to complete, but we're flexible on timing within the 7-day window.
- Step 4 (Optional): Final Discussion - A 30-minute conversation with the CTO, Team Lead, and Talent Acquisition Partner to clarify any remaining questions about responsibilities, the domain, or the scope of the role. This is also your opportunity to learn more about our culture and expectations
